Cloudflare (کلودفلر) یکی از بزرگ ترین شرکت های ارائهدهنده خدمات شبکه و امنیت است که در زمینه بهبود عملکرد ، سرعت و امنیت وبسایتها، اپلیکیشنها و به صورت کلی سیستمهای آنلاین فعالیت میکند. این سرویس، مجموعهای از ابزارها و خدمات را به مدیران سایتها و توسعهدهندگان ارائه میدهد تا بتوانند وبسایت خود را سریعتر، ایمنتر و قابل اعتمادتر کنند.
از جمله خدمات اصلی ارائه شده توسط کلودفلر می توان به موارد زیر اشاره نمود:
• شبکه توزیع محتوا (CDN)
• محافظت و ایجاد امنیت
• گواهینامه امنیت (SSL/TSL)
• بهینه سازی سرعت و عملکرد وب سایت
• خدمات DNS
• آنالیز و گزارش گیری
• مقیاس پذیری (Scalability)
• پشتیبانی از پروتکل های جدید
در ادامه به شرح مختصری از خدمات پرکاربرد ارائه شده توسط کلودفلر می پردازیم:
CDN (شبکه توزیع محتوا)
کلودفلر یکی از بزرگترین شبکههای توزیع محتوا CDN (Content Delivery Network) در دنیا را ارائه میدهد. CDN به این معناست که محتوا و دادههای سایت شما (مانند تصاویر، ویدیوها ، فایلها و ...) در سرورهای مختلف در نقاط مختلف دنیا ذخیره میشود، با این کار، وقتی کاربری از نقطهای دور از سرور اصلی شما وارد سایت میشود، کلودفلر نزدیکترین سرور به آن کاربر را برای ارسال دادهها انتخاب میکند، که این امر باعث کاهش زمان بارگذاری سایت، سرعت بالا و در نهایت بهبود تجربه کاربری میشود.
محافظت و امنیت (Firewall و DDoS Protection)
• کلودفلر از وبسایتها در برابر حملات DDoS (Distributed Denial of Service) که قصد دارند سایت را از دسترس خارج کنند، محافظت میکند.
• Web Application Firewall (WAF) این ویژگی به شما این امکان را میدهد که سایت خود را از حملات مختلف همچون SQL Injection، Cross-Site Scripting (XSS) و دیگر تهدیدات محافظت کنید.
• خدمات امنیتی مانند Rate Limiting و Bot Protection نیز برای جلوگیری از حملات خودکار ارائه میشود.
SSL/TLS برای رمزگذاری
• با استفاده از این امکان ترافیک وب سایت ها بدون نیاز به نصب گواهینامه امنیت ssl ، به صورت رمزگذاری انجام میشود، این باعث میشود که ارتباطات HTTPS شده و امنیت وبسایت شما در برابر حملات (man-in-the-middle) افزایش یابد ، این ویژگی همچنین برای افزایش اعتماد کاربران و بهبود رتبهبندی سایت در موتورهای جستجو (SEO) دارای اهمیت بسیاری هست.
بهینهسازی سرعت و عملکرد
• کلودفلر به کمک ابزارهای Caching و Minification فایلهای وبسایت شما (HTML, CSS, JavaScript) را فشردهسازی میکند تا زمان بارگذاری صفحات کاهش یابد.
• از دیگر ابزارهای کاربری می توان به ابزار Image Optimization (بهینهسازی تصاویر) و Auto-Cache Purging برای به روز رسانی خودکار کش اشاره داشت که به سرعت و عملکرد سایت کمک میکنند.
جهت استفاده از خدمات کلودفلر ابتدا باید فرایند عضویت خود در این وب سایت را انجام دهید، راهنمای عضویت در کلودفلر در این بخش می باشد.
کلود فلر دارای پلن رایگان (نیازهای کاربران معمولی را پوشش میدهد) و پلن های تجاری (برای کسبوکارهای بزرگتر و ویژگیهای پیشرفتهتر) می باشد که استفاده از پلن های تجاری نیازمند پرداخت هزینه می باشد.
استفاده از کلودفلر در بین مدیران و توسعه دهندگان وب سایت ها با توجه به خدمات و ابزارهای کاربردی ارائه شده بسیار رایج می باشد، در بین کاربران ایرانی نیز استفاده از خدمات توزیع محتوا و امنیت و محافظت در برابر حملات جزء پرکاربردترین خدمات می باشد، بنابراین راهنمای عضویت در کلودفلر، ثبت وب سایت در کلودفلر و همچنین قراردادن وب سایت در حالت اندراتک هر یک در مقالات مجزا در همین بخش ارائه میگردند.